大模型概述
大模型,也称为大型机器学习模型,是指具有大规模参数和复杂计算结构的机器学习模型。这些模型通常由深度神经网络构建而成,拥有数十亿甚至数千亿个参数。大模型的设计目的是为了提高模型的表达能力和预测性能,能够处理更加复杂的任务和数据。大模型在各种领域都有广泛的应用,包括自然语言处理、计算机视觉、语音识别等。
技术原理
1. 深度学习与神经网络
大模型的核心是深度学习技术,特别是深度神经网络。深度神经网络通过层层堆叠的神经元,可以模拟人类大脑的学习和认知过程,实现对数据的复杂学习。
深度神经网络工作原理:
- 数据输入:将原始数据输入到网络的第一层。
- 激活函数:每一层的神经元都通过激活函数处理数据,以增强特征。
- 参数学习:网络通过不断调整连接权重和偏置来学习数据特征。
- 输出预测:网络的最后一层输出预测结果。
2. 预训练与微调
大模型通常采用预训练和微调的方式训练。
预训练:
- 使用海量未标注数据训练模型,使其学会基础的特征表示。
- 常用的预训练模型包括BERT、GPT等。
微调:
- 在预训练的基础上,使用标注数据进行微调,提高模型在特定任务上的性能。
- 微调过程包括调整网络结构、学习率调整、正则化等技术。
3. 特征工程与嵌入
大模型通过特征工程和嵌入技术,将原始数据转化为适合模型处理的形式。
特征工程:
- 数据预处理:对原始数据进行清洗、转换等操作。
- 特征选择:选择对模型预测任务有帮助的特征。
嵌入:
- 将数据转换为向量表示,方便模型处理。
4. 推理与优化
大模型的推理和优化是保证其性能的关键。
推理:
- 在输入数据上应用预训练和微调过的模型。
- 根据任务需求进行推理和输出预测。
优化:
- 模型训练过程中的参数调整。
- 模型架构的优化和调整。
实际应用
大模型在多个领域都有实际应用,以下是一些典型应用场景:
1. 自然语言处理
文本生成:
- 自动生成新闻文章、报告、博客等。
- 文本摘要、关键词提取等。
机器翻译:
- 自动将一种语言翻译成另一种语言。
- 多语言互译、翻译质量评估等。
2. 计算机视觉
图像分类:
- 自动识别图像中的物体和场景。
- 图像分割、目标检测等。
视频分析:
- 视频内容提取、视频目标跟踪等。
3. 语音识别
语音转文字:
- 将语音转换为文字。
- 语音识别准确率提升、语音合成等。
4. 推荐系统
个性化推荐:
- 根据用户历史行为和兴趣进行推荐。
- 商品推荐、音乐推荐等。
未来展望
大模型在人工智能领域的发展前景广阔,以下是一些未来发展趋势:
1. 模型压缩与轻量化
- 通过模型压缩和轻量化技术,提高模型在移动端、边缘计算等设备上的应用性能。
2. 多模态学习
- 融合自然语言处理、计算机视觉、语音识别等多模态信息,提高模型在复杂场景下的表现。
3. 模型可解释性
- 提高模型的可解释性,让人类更好地理解模型的决策过程。
4. 绿色计算
- 推动大模型的绿色计算,降低能耗和环境影响。